Required Qualifications:
- Bachelor's degree and 10+ years of systems administration (or related) experience, including Windows and Linux network admin; will consider 15+ years of experience without a degree

- SAS requires a CITE Facility Administrator to execute spanning five key disciplines:

  • Network Management
  • Network Design/Architecture
  • Network Systems Engineering
  • Network Installation/Maintenance
  • Information Systems Security Engineering

- SAS requires experienced Network Managers/Administrators with Radio Frequency systems and components familiarity who are capable of reliably executing the following responsibilities:

  • Consult and coordinate with external organizations to resolve network, system, server, or other development and test infrastructure issues
  • Identify and select IT products, tools, services, and infrastructure components for development systems
  • Strategize/design/select architectures and procedures required to solve complex infrastructure problems
  • Develop/contribute to/evaluate technical proposals for changes to CITE facility networks
  • Install and customize as necessary HW and/or SW components into development and test infrastructure computer systems and networks
  • Maintain computer system and network HW or SW, including UPS network
  • Manage, monitor, and control networks
  • Troubleshoot networks, computers, and peripheral devices to isolate causes of failures/issues
  • Conduct site surveys for IT installations
  • Validate testing and quality assurance of development and test infrastructure systems
  • Analyze infrastructure problems to determine technical solutions
  • Identify new and existing products, technologies, and/or architectures to solve design, development, and test problems
  • Perform high-level design, specifying system and component performance and interface requirements
  • Translate conceptual designs into technical specifications
  • Install, test, troubleshoot, repair, maintain, configure, and improve development and test infrastructure equipment
  • Perform all life cycle support: HW, SW, firmware, and configuration upgrades or modifications to currently installed development and test infrastructure equipment
  • Effect repair and modification of HW components to include micro-soldering to replace components, repair traces to keep systems/devices in operating condition, and facilitate reverse engineering efforts

The specialized skills required for this highly complex role include:

  • Understanding the architecture/topology of SW/HW/networks, including WANs/CANs/LANs, telecommunication systems, their components, and associated protocols and standards
  • Configuring, managing, and sustaining development and testing network infrastructure and computer systems
  • Comprehension of the theory, design, and implementation of network architectures
  • Applying concepts, principles, theories, and methods for designing, development, evaluating, testing, and securing development and testing infrastructure networks
  • Monitoring and maintaining applications within an IT environment
  • Expertise in the concepts, principles, theories, and methods for network connectivity (e.g. routing, switching, and IP addressing)
  • Maintaining awareness of new, emerging, and evolving technology, tools, and trends applicable to mobile/RF development and testing infrastructure networks requirements
  • Knowledge of the concepts, principles, and theories of telecommunications, including their components and associated protocols and standards, and how they integrate with one another (e.g. transmissions, switching, routing management)
  • Experience in the design, implementation, and operation of telecommunications systems
  • Familiarity with the specifications, uses, and types of security hardware and software options
  • Understanding of the concepts and principles of computer security
  • Using the principles and key elements of Configuration Management to plan, manage, or document the implementation, modification, or integration of systems
  • Implementing, configuring, and sustaining computer/network security solutions (e.g. encryption, firewalls, anti-virus rule sets, and intrusion detection/prevention systems)
  • Planning, coordinating, and administering the installation, testing, operating, troubleshooting, and maintenance of hardware and software systems
  • Maintaining systems inventory, non-attributable systems matrix, and rack/elevation/room drawings
  • Implementing safety protocols
